Frisenvang’s beautiful and very unique Gras Green yarn is handspun of organic 100% Baby/Royal alpaca wool
This yarn is plant colored with child leaves and indigo and like the rest of our yarn assortment, this product is produced and bought directly from artisans in Peru.
The green yarn is delivered in bundles of 100 g
Running length extra thin: App. 450-500 m per 100 g.
Knitting tension:
Needles 3: 28 m x 35 rows = 10×10 cm
Needles 4: 24 m x 30 rows = 10×10 cm
Running length thin: App. 250-300 m per 100 g.
Knitting tension:
Needles 3 1/2: 26 m x 35 rows = 10×10 cm
Needles 4 1/2: 22 m x 30 rows = 10×10 cm
Running length thick: App. 150-200 m per 100 g.
Knitting tension:
Needles 4: 22 m x 30 rows = 10×10 cm
Needles 5: 17 m x 24 rows = 10×10 cm
Running length ex thick: App. 110-140 m per 100 g.
Knitting tension:
Needles 6: 16 m x 20 rows = 10×10 cm
Needles 7: 14 m x 18 rows = 10×10 cm
Pls. be aware that the plant colored yarn can have access colors and can thus color your hands when you knit. This is due to the fact that no chemicals have been used to prevent access colors which is normally the case with yarn produced in a factory. Our experience is that access colors will be present when you wash the yarn for the first 2-3 times.
